WebFeb 24, 2024 · Roots are living components of a tree, that seek out nutrients and water sources. Because your underground water pipes contain water, roots are naturally attracted to them. They are powerful enough to break through those pipes, even PVC pipes, to gain access to the water. WebAug 20, 2014 · The most effective way to keep tree roots from entering your water lines is knowing where your pipes are buried. Be careful not to plant certain trees and hedges near these waterlines. Preferably, large trees should be no less than 10 feet away from sewer lines. Small slow-growing plants with nonaggressive root systems are also a good idea.

WebApr 22, 2024 · According to IKT (Institute for Underground Infrastructure), a root can grow in the pipe connection for more than two years, before it penetrates the pipe’s seal.
